/** A collection of matchers for {@link Root} objects. */
public final class RootMatchers {
  private static final String TAG = "RootMatchers";

  private RootMatchers() {}

  /** Espresso's default {@link Root} matcher. */
  @SuppressWarnings("unchecked")
  public static final Matcher<Root> DEFAULT =
      allOf(
          hasWindowLayoutParams(),
          allOf(
              anyOf(
                  allOf(isDialog(), withDecorView(hasWindowFocus())),
                  isSubwindowOfCurrentActivity()),
              isFocusable()));

  /** Matches {@link Root}s that can take window focus. */
  public static Matcher<Root> isFocusable() {
    return new IsFocusable();
  }

  /** Matches {@link Root}s that can receive touch events. */
  public static Matcher<Root> isTouchable() {
    return new IsTouchable();
  }

  /**
   * Matches {@link Root}s that are dialogs (i.e. is not a window of the currently resumed
   * activity).
   */
  public static Matcher<Root> isDialog() {
    return new IsDialog();
  }

  /**
   * Matches {@link Root}s that are system alert windows i.e. shown on top of all other applications
   * and is not a window of the currently resumed activity
   *
   * <p>Apps using this type of windows require the following permission: <code>
   * android.permission.SYSTEM_ALERT_WINDOW</code>
   */
  public static Matcher<Root> isSystemAlertWindow() {
    return new IsSystemAlertWindow();
  }

  /**
   * Matches {@link Root}s that are popups - like autocomplete suggestions or the actionbar spinner.
   */
  public static Matcher<Root> isPlatformPopup() {
    return new IsPlatformPopup();
  }

  /** Matches {@link Root}s with decor views that match the given view matcher. */
  public static Matcher<Root> withDecorView(final Matcher<View> decorViewMatcher) {
    checkNotNull(decorViewMatcher);
    return new WithDecorView(decorViewMatcher);
  }

  private static Matcher<View> hasWindowFocus() {
    return new HasWindowFocus();
  }

  public static Matcher<Root> hasWindowLayoutParams() {
    return new HasWindowLayoutParams();
  }

  private static Matcher<Root> isSubwindowOfCurrentActivity() {
    return new IsSubwindowOfCurrentActivity();
  }

  static final class IsDialog extends TypeSafeMatcher<Root> {
    @RemoteMsgConstructor
    public IsDialog() {}

    @Override
    public void describeTo(Description description) {
      description.appendText("is dialog");
    }

    @Override
    public boolean matchesSafely(Root root) {
      int type = root.getWindowLayoutParams().get().type;
      if ((type != WindowManager.LayoutParams.TYPE_BASE_APPLICATION
          && type < WindowManager.LayoutParams.LAST_APPLICATION_WINDOW)) {
        IBinder windowToken = root.getDecorView().getWindowToken();
        IBinder appToken = root.getDecorView().getApplicationWindowToken();
        if (windowToken == appToken) {
          // windowToken == appToken means this window isn't contained by any other windows.
          // if it was a window for an activity, it would have TYPE_BASE_APPLICATION.
          // therefore it must be a dialog box.
          return true;
        }
      }
      return false;
    }
  }

  static final class IsSystemAlertWindow extends TypeSafeMatcher<Root> {
    @RemoteMsgConstructor
    public IsSystemAlertWindow() {}

    @Override
    public void describeTo(Description description) {
      description.appendText("is system alert window");
    }

    @Override
    public boolean matchesSafely(Root root) {
      int type = root.getWindowLayoutParams().get().type;
      // System-specific window types live between FIRST_SYSTEM_WINDOW and LAST_SYSTEM_WINDOW
      if ((WindowManager.LayoutParams.FIRST_SYSTEM_WINDOW < type
          && WindowManager.LayoutParams.LAST_SYSTEM_WINDOW > type)) {
        IBinder windowToken = root.getDecorView().getWindowToken();
        IBinder appToken = root.getDecorView().getApplicationWindowToken();
        if (windowToken == appToken) {
          // windowToken == appToken means this window isn't contained by any other windows.
          // if it was a window for an activity, it would have TYPE_BASE_APPLICATION.
          // therefore it must be a dialog box.
          return true;
        }
      }
      return false;
    }
  }

  static final class IsPlatformPopup extends TypeSafeMatcher<Root> {
    @RemoteMsgConstructor
    public IsPlatformPopup() {}

    @Override
    public boolean matchesSafely(Root item) {
      String popupClassName = "android.widget.PopupWindow$PopupViewContainer";
      if (Build.VERSION.SDK_INT >= 23) {
        popupClassName = "android.widget.PopupWindow$PopupDecorView";
      }
      return withDecorView(withClassName(is(popupClassName))).matches(item);
    }

    @Override
    public void describeTo(Description description) {
      description.appendText("with decor view of type PopupWindow$PopupViewContainer");
    }
  }
